Thermal decomposition of Ln(2)(C2O4)(3) center dot 9H(2)O concentrate (Ln = La, Ce, Pr, Nd) in the presence of CaC2O4 center dot H2O was studied by X-ray diffraction, thermogravimetry, and chemical analysis. Annealing at temperatures above 374A degrees C in the absence of calcium oxalate gives rise to the solid solution of CeO2-based rare-earth oxides. Calcite CaCO3 is formed in the presence of calcium oxalate at annealing temperatures above 442A degrees C, which impedes the formation of lanthanide oxide solid solution and favors crystallization of oxides as individual La2O3, CeO2, Pr6O11, and Nd2O3 phases. An increase in temperature above 736A degrees C is accompanied by decomposition of calcium carbonate to give rise to an individual CaO phase and an individual phase of CeO2-based lanthanide oxide solid solution.
